At the Heart of Winter
1999
Osmose Productions
Crab-walking, croak-talking frontmaniac Abbath Doom Occulta may be the most meme-worthy of all the black metal blasphemers to emerge from Norway’s frozen fjords. He and his corpse-painted compatriots – lyricist Demonaz and drummer Horgh – backed up their goofy looks with some of the most genuinely awe-inspiring riffs produced in the peninsula. By their fifth missive, they’d perfected their black ‘n’ roll blitzkrieg, making this journey into the fictional snow-covered mountains of Blashyrkh the most satisfying of their storied career.
